Discover more about Laserzone

What it is

Laserzone is a specialist film retailer in Zürich, focused on DVDs, Blu-rays, imports, and genre titles. It operates as both a physical shop and an online store, with the in-person location on the 5th floor at Werdstrasse 36 in the Stauffacher area. This is a narrow, enthusiast-led business rather than a general media store, so the appeal lies in its selection and expertise rather than scale.

What the visit feels like

A visit is usually short and purposeful. You come to browse a curated catalogue, check whether a title is in stock, ask for recommendations, or collect an order. The atmosphere is retail-focused and compact, with little of the lingering, browse-all-afternoon feel of a large shop. For film collectors, that directness is part of the appeal: the stock is specialised, and the staff interaction is likely to be more informed than in a mainstream chain.

Setting and access

The shop sits in an urban mixed-use district in central Zürich, close to tram links around Stauffacher. It is indoors and on an upper floor, so the setting is practical rather than scenic. Public transport is the easiest way to reach it, and the location is convenient if you are already staying in the city centre. Driving is possible, but parking in this part of Zürich is unlikely to be the simplest option. Because the shop is on the 5th floor, visitors with mobility concerns should factor in building access before going.

Who goes and why

Laserzone is best suited to people with a specific interest in physical media: collectors, genre-film fans, and visitors looking for titles that are harder to find in mainstream shops. It is less relevant for general sightseeing, but it can be a useful stop if you want to buy a film in person rather than order it online. The visit has a practical rhythm: arrive, browse, ask, buy, leave. That makes it a good fit for travellers who prefer specialist retail over souvenir shopping.

Practical expectations

Expect a modest, indoor retail space with limited amenities and no reason to plan a long stay. The shop itself is inexpensive to enter, but purchases can range from modest to substantial depending on what you buy. Weather has little effect beyond the short trip there. If you are in Zürich for a few days and care about film culture, Laserzone is a neat, functional stop; if not, it is easy to skip without missing a major city sight.
